Fla. Stat. § 298.465: District taxes; delinquent; discounts.

The collection and enforcement of all taxes levied by said district shall be at the same time and in like manner as county taxes, and the provisions of the Florida Statutes relating to the sale of lands for unpaid and delinquent county taxes, the issuance, sale, and delivery of tax certificates for such unpaid and delinquent county taxes, the redemption thereof, the issuance to individuals of tax deeds based thereon, and all other procedures in connection therewith shall be applicable to said district and the delinquent and unpaid taxes of said district to the same extent as if said statutory provisions were expressly set forth in this chapter. All taxes shall be subject to the same discounts as county taxes.

History.—s. 19, ch. 72-291.
